Bring the Cosmos to Your Classroom with a Solar System Scale Model Worksheet

A solar system scale model worksheet is your secret weapon for simplifying this project. These worksheets typically provide the scaled-down sizes of the planets and their distances from the Sun, making it easy to plan your model. No complicated calculations needed! Just grab the worksheet and get started on a journey through space.

One fantastic use for the worksheet is comparing the sizes of the planets. You can use different sized balls like basketballs, tennis balls, marbles, and even beads. The worksheet will tell you exactly which size to use for each planet relative to each other and the sun.

Don’t limit yourself to just sizes! You can also use the worksheet to accurately show the distances between planets. Use a long roll of paper or string and mark out each planet’s location according to the scaled distances. This really puts the “vastness” into perspective!

Spice up your project with creative materials. Consider using clay, styrofoam balls, or even recycled materials to construct your planets. Paint each planet with its characteristic colors for an extra visual impact. Encourage your kids to research each planet to find the correct coloring!

Presenting your completed model is a great way to solidify learning. Have your child explain the scale of the model, the distances between the planets, and interesting facts about each celestial body. This transforms the project into an educational and engaging presentation.
